nice. Did anybody checked the only reason for making this package non-free:
Files: src/glo[bc]al_sse2.[ch]
src/smith_waterman_sse2.c
Copyright: 2006,2010 Michael Farrar <farrar.michael@gmail.com>
License: Academics-only
This program may not be sold or incorporated into a commercial product,
in whole or in part, without written consent of Michael Farrar. For
further information regarding permission for use or reproduction, please
contact: Michael Farrar at farrar.michael@gmail.com.
I think chances to get 8 year old software freed from the restriction
are worth trying. It would be nice if you could do so and record your
attempt here[1].
